Serveur d'impression

The Azure Interview Questions et réponses [UPDATED] 2019 – Serveur d’impression

Le 3 mai 2019 - 17 minutes de lecture

Questions d'entretiens chez Azure

Si vous recherchez des questions d'entrevue Azure pour débutants ou expérimentés, vous êtes au bon endroit. De nombreuses sociétés réputées dans le monde offrent de nombreuses opportunités. Selon les recherches, Azure détient une part de marché d’environ 20,3%. Vous avez donc encore la possibilité d’avancer dans votre carrière chez Azure Engineering. Mindmajix propose les questions d'entrevue Advanced Azure 2018 qui vous aideront à diviser votre entretien et votre carrière de rêve en tant qu'ingénieur Azure.

Q) Différences entre Microsoft Azure et Amazon? AWS

Microsoft Azure Vs Amazon
Caractéristiques Microsoft Azure Amazon Web Services (AWS)
Analytique Azure Stream Analytics Amazon Kinesis
Options de sauvegarde Sauvegarde Azure Amazon Glacier
Conformité Azure Trust Center AWS CLoudHSM
Réseau de diffusion de contenu (CDN) Azure CDN Amazon CloudFront
Orchestration de données Azure Data Factory AWS Data Pipeline
Stockage Cloud hybride StorSimple AWS Storage Gateway
surveillance Azure Operational Insights Amazon CloudTrail
Options de base de données NoSQL Azure DocumentDB Amazon Dynamo DB
Pour en savoir plus sur les différences de fonctionnalités @ Azure Vs Aws Comparaison de fonctionnalités
en relation Article: Niveaux gratuits Azure vs AWS vs Google Cloud

Q1) Qu'est-ce que le service Azure Cloud?

En créant un service cloud, vous pouvez déployer une application Web à plusieurs niveaux dans Azure, en définissant plusieurs rôles pour répartir le traitement et permettre une mise à l'échelle flexible de votre application. Un service de cloud computing consiste en un ou plusieurs rôles Web et / ou rôles de travail, chacun avec ses propres fichiers d'application et configuration. Les sites Web et les machines virtuelles Azure activent également les applications Web sur Azure. Le principal avantage des services en nuage réside dans la possibilité de prendre en charge des architectures multiniveaux plus complexes.

Q2) Qu'est-ce qu'un rôle de service cloud?

Un rôle de service cloud est composé de fichiers d'application et d'une configuration. Un service cloud peut avoir deux types de rôles.

Q3) Qu'est-ce qu'un lien une ressource?

Pour afficher les dépendances de votre service cloud sur d’autres ressources, telles qu’une instance de base de données SQL Azure, vous pouvez «lier» la ressource au service cloud. Dans le portail de gestion d'aperçu, vous pouvez afficher les ressources liées sur la page Ressources liées, afficher leur statut sur le tableau de bord et mettre à l'échelle une instance de base de données SQL liée avec les rôles de service sur la page Echelle. Lier une ressource dans ce sens ne connecte pas la ressource à l'application; vous devez configurer les connexions dans le code de l'application.

Q4) Qu'est-ce que l'échelle d'un service cloud?

Un service cloud est développé en augmentant le nombre d'instances de rôle (machines virtuelles) déployées pour un rôle. Un service en nuage est intégré en diminuant les instances de rôle. Dans le portail de gestion de prévisualisation, vous pouvez également mettre à l'échelle une instance de base de données SQL liée en modifiant l'édition de la base de données SQL et la taille maximale de la base de données, lors de la mise à l'échelle de vos rôles de service.

Q5) Qu'est-ce qu'un rôle Web?

Un rôle Web fournit un serveur Web IIS (Internet Information Services) dédié utilisé pour l'hébergement d'applications Web frontales.

Q6) Qu'est-ce qu'un rôle de travailleur?

Les applications hébergées dans des rôles de travail peuvent exécuter des tâches asynchrones, de longue durée ou perpétuelles, indépendamment de l'interaction ou de la saisie de l'utilisateur.

Q7) Qu'est-ce qu'une instance de rôle?

Une instance de rôle est une machine virtuelle sur laquelle le code d'application et la configuration de rôle sont exécutés. Un rôle peut avoir plusieurs instances, définies dans le fichier de configuration du service.

Q8) Qu'est-ce qu'un système d'exploitation invité?

Le système d'exploitation invité pour un service cloud est le système d'exploitation installé sur les instances de rôle (machines virtuelles) sur lesquelles le code de votre application est exécuté.

Q9) Qu'est-ce qu'un composant de service cloud?

Trois composants sont nécessaires pour déployer une application en tant que service cloud dans Azure:

Q10) Qu'est-ce qu'un environnement de déploiement?

Azure propose deux environnements de déploiement pour les services cloud: un environnement de transfert dans lequel vous pouvez tester votre déploiement avant de le promouvoir dans l'environnement de production. Les deux environnements ne se distinguent que par les adresses IP virtuelles (VIP) par lesquelles le service en nuage est utilisé. Dans l’environnement intermédiaire, l’identificateur unique global (GUID) du service cloud l’identifie sous forme d’URL (GUID.cloudapp.net). Dans l'environnement de production, l'URL est basée sur le préfixe DNS le plus convivial attribué au service cloud (par exemple, myservice.cloudapp.net).

Pages associées: Azure Automation – Avantages et fonctionnalités spéciales

Accélérez votre carrière avec Microsoft Azure Training et devenez une expertise de Microsoft Azure. Inscription gratuite Formation Microsoft Azure Démo!

Q11) Qu'est-ce que les déploiements d'échange?

Pour promouvoir un déploiement de l'environnement de transfert Azure dans l'environnement de production, vous pouvez «permuter» les déploiements en commutant les VIP par lesquels les deux déploiements sont accessibles. Après le déploiement, le nom DNS du service cloud indique le déploiement qui avait été dans l'environnement de transfert.

Q12) Qu'est-ce qu'une surveillance minimale par rapport à une surveillance verbeuse?

La surveillance minimale, configurée par défaut pour un service cloud, utilise des compteurs de performance collectés à partir des systèmes d'exploitation hôtes pour les instances de rôle (machines virtuelles). La surveillance détaillée collecte des métriques supplémentaires basées sur les données de performances dans les instances de rôle pour permettre une analyse plus détaillée des problèmes survenant lors du traitement de l'application. Pour plus d'informations

Q13) Qu'est-ce qu'un fichier de définition de service?

Le fichier de définition de service cloud (.csdef) définit le modèle de service, y compris le nombre de rôles.

Q14) Qu'est-ce qu'un fichier de configuration de service?
Le fichier de configuration du service cloud (.cscfg) fournit des paramètres de configuration pour le service cloud et des rôles individuels, y compris le nombre d'instances de rôles.

Q15) Qu'est-ce qu'un ensemble de services?

Le package de service (.cspkg) contient le code de l'application et le fichier de définition de service.

Q16) Qu'est-ce qu'un déploiement de service cloud?

Un déploiement de service cloud est une instance d'un service cloud déployé dans l'environnement de staging ou de production Azure. Vous pouvez gérer les déploiements à la fois en staging et en production.

Q17) Qu'est-ce que Azure Diagnostics?

Azure Diagnostics est l'API qui vous permet de collecter des données de diagnostic à partir d'applications exécutées dans Azure. Azure Diagnostics doit être activé pour les rôles de service cloud pour que la surveillance détaillée soit activée.

Q18) Qu'est-ce que l'accord de niveau de service Azure?

Le contrat de niveau de service Azure Compute SLA garantit que, lorsque vous déployez deux instances de rôle ou plus pour chaque rôle, l'accès à votre service cloud sera conservé au moins 99,95% du temps. De plus, la détection et les actions correctives seront lancées 99,9% du temps lorsque le processus d’une instance de rôle ne s’exécute pas.

Q19) Qu'est-ce que le cloud computing?

Le cloud computing consiste à utiliser des ressources informatiques (matérielles et logicielles) fournies
en tant que service sur un réseau (généralement Internet).

Q20) Quels sont les modèles de service dans le cloud computing?

Les fournisseurs d'informatique en nuage proposent leurs services selon trois modèles fondamentaux: infrastructure en tant que service (IaaS), plate-forme en tant que service (PaaS) et logiciel en tant que service (SaaS), dans lequel IaaS est le résumé le plus fondamental et chaque modèle supérieur. des modèles inférieurs.
Les exemples d'IaaS incluent: Amazon CloudFormation (et des services sous-jacents tels qu'Amazon EC2), Rackspace Cloud, Terremark, Machines virtuelles Windows Azure, Google Compute Engine. et Joyent.
Les exemples de PaaS comprennent: Amazon Elastic Beanstalk, Cloud Foundry, Heroku, Force.com, EngineYard, Mendix, Google App Engine, Windows Azure Compute et OrangeScape.
Les exemples de SaaS incluent: Google Apps, Microsoft Office 365 et Onlive. Source à partir de : HTTP://EN.WIKIPEDIA.ORG/WIKI/CLOUD_COMPUTING

Q21) Combien de types de modèles de déploiement sont utilisés dans le cloud?

Il existe 4 types de modèles de déploiement utilisés dans le cloud:

  1. Cloud public
  2. Nuage privé
  3. Nuage communautaire
  4. Nuage hybride

Commander des didacticiels Microsoft Azure

Q22) Qu'est-ce que la plateforme Windows Azure?

Nom collectif de l’offre PaaS (Platform as a Service) de Microsoft, qui fournit une plate-forme de programmation, un véhicule de déploiement et un environnement d’exécution du cloud computing hébergé dans des centres de données Microsoft.

Q23) Quels sont les rôles disponibles dans Windows Azure?

Les trois rôles (Web, Employé, VM) sont essentiellement Windows Server 2008. Les rôles Web et Travailleur sont presque identiques: avec les rôles Web et Travailleur, le système d'exploitation et les correctifs associés sont pris en charge pour vous; vous construisez les composants de votre application sans avoir à gérer une machine virtuelle

Q24) Quelle est la différence entre Windows Azure Platform et Windows Azure?

Le premier est l’offre PaaS de Microsoft, notamment Windows Azure, SQL Azure et Appfabric; ce dernier fait partie de l’offre et du système d’exploitation en nuage de Microsoft.

Q25) Quels sont les trois principaux composants de Windows Azure Platform?

  1. Calculer
  2. Espace de rangement
  3. AppFabric

Q26) Qu'est-ce que l'émulateur de calcul Windows Azure?

L'émulateur de calcul est un émulateur local de Windows Azure que vous pouvez utiliser pour créer et tester votre application avant de la déployer sur Windows Azure.

Q27) Qu'est-ce qu'un tissu?

Dans la structure en nuage de Windows Azure, il n’ya qu’une combinaison de nombreuses instances virtualisées exécutant l’application cliente.

Q28) Combien d'instances d'un rôle doivent être déployées pour satisfaire le SLA Azure (contrat de niveau de service)? Et quels sont les avantages de Azure SLA?

DEUX. Et si nous le faisons, le rôle aura une connectivité externe au moins 99,95% du temps.

Q29) Quelles sont les options pour gérer l'état de session dans Windows Azure?

  • Mise en cache Windows Azure
  • SQL Azure
  • Table Azur

Q30) Qu'est-ce que cspack?

Il s’agit d’un outil de ligne de commande qui génère un fichier de package de service (.cspkg) et prépare une application en vue du déploiement, soit vers Windows Azure, soit dans l’émulateur de calcul.

Q31) Qu'est-ce que csrun?

C'est un outil de ligne de commande qui déploie une application packagée sur l'émulateur de calcul Windows Azure et gère le service en cours d'exécution.

Q32) Qu'est-ce qu'un OS invité?

C'est le système d'exploitation qui s'exécute sur la machine virtuelle qui héberge une instance d'un rôle.

Q33) Comment mettre à l'échelle par programme les instances de rôle de travail Azure?

Utilisation du bloc d'application AutoScaling

Explorez les exemples de CV Microsoft Azure! Téléchargez et modifiez, faites-vous remarquer par les meilleurs employeurs!Télécharger maintenant!

Q34) Quelle est la différence entre le cloud public et le cloud privé?

Le nuage public est utilisé comme service via Internet par les utilisateurs, tandis qu'un nuage privé, comme son nom l'indique, est déployé dans certaines limites, comme les paramètres de pare-feu, et est entièrement géré et surveillé par les utilisateurs qui l'utilisent dans une organisation.

Q35) Comment concevoir des applications pour gérer les échecs de connexion dans Windows Azure?

Le bloc d'application Transient Fault Handling prend en charge diverses méthodes standard de génération de l'intervalle de délai de nouvelle tentative, notamment l'intervalle fixe, l'intervalle incrémentiel (l'intervalle augmente d'un montant standard) et le retrait exponentiel (l'intervalle double avec une certaine variation aléatoire).
statique RetryPolicy policy = new RetryPolicy (5, TimeSpan.FromSeconds (2), TimeSpan.FromSeconds (2)); policy.ExecuteAction (() => try chaîne federationCmdText = @ ”UTILISER LA FÉDÉRATION Customer_Federation (ShardId =” + shardId + “) WITH RESET, FILTERING = ON”; customerEntity.Connection.Open (); customerEntity.ExecuteStoreCommand (FederCmdText) ; catch (Exception e) customerEntity.Connection.Close (); SqlConnection.ClearAllPools (););

Q36) Qu'est-ce que Windows Azure Diagnostics?

Windows Azure Diagnostics vous permet de collecter des données de diagnostic à partir d'une application exécutée dans Windows Azure. Vous pouvez utiliser les données de diagnostic pour le débogage et le dépannage, la mesure des performances, la surveillance de l'utilisation des ressources, l'analyse du trafic et la planification de la capacité, ainsi que l'audit. HTTP://WWW.WINDOWSAZURE.COM/EN-US/DEVELOP/NET/COMMON-TASKS/DIAGNOSTICS/

Q37) Qu'est-ce que Blob?

BLOB signifie Binary Large Object. Blob est un fichier de n'importe quel type et taille.
Azure Blob Storage propose deux types de blobs –

  1. Blob Block
  2. Blob de page

Format d'URL: les blobs sont adressables en utilisant le format d'URL suivant:

Q38) Quelle est la différence entre Block Blob et Page Blob?

Les blobs de bloc sont composés de blocs, chacun d'eux étant identifié par un ID de bloc.
Vous créez ou modifiez un blob de bloc en téléchargeant un ensemble de blocs et en les validant à l'aide de leurs ID de bloc.
Si vous téléchargez un blob de bloc d’une taille maximale de 64 Mo, vous pouvez également le télécharger dans son intégralité en une seule opération Put Blob. -Chaque bloc peut avoir une taille maximale de 4 Mo. La taille maximale d'un blob de bloc dans la version 2009-09-19 est de 200 Go, soit 50 000 blocs au maximum.
Les blobs de page sont une collection de pages. Une page est une plage de données identifiée par son décalage par rapport au début du blob. Pour créer un blob de page, vous initialisez le blob de page en appelant Put Blob et en spécifiant sa taille maximale.
-La taille maximale d'un blob de page est de 1 To. Une page écrite dans un blob de page peut contenir jusqu'à 1 To.
quoi utiliser blobs de bloc pour: vidéo en streaming. "L'application doit fournir un accès en lecture / écriture aléatoire", prise en charge par les blobs de page.

Q39) Quelle est la différence entre les files d'attente Windows Azure et les files d'attente Windows Azure Service Bus?

Windows Azure prend en charge deux types de mécanismes de file d'attente: les files d'attente Windows Azure et les files d'attente Service Bus.
Les files d'attente Windows Azure, qui font partie de l'infrastructure de stockage Windows Azure, présentent une interface Get / Put / Peek basée sur REST, offrant une messagerie fiable et persistante au sein et entre les services.
Les files d'attente de bus de service font partie d'une infrastructure de messagerie Windows Azure plus large, qui met en file d'attente des lettres mortes ainsi que des modèles de publication / abonnement, d'accès distant aux services Web et d'intégration.
HTTP://WCFPRO.WORDPRESS.COM/2010/12/06/COMMUNICATION-IN-WINDOWS-AZURE/
HTTP://MSDN.MICROSOFT.COM/EN-US/LIBRARY/WINDOWSAZURE/HH767287.ASPX

Q40) Qu'est-ce que la file d'attente DeadLetter?

  1. Les messages sont placés dans la sous-file d'attente de lettres mortes par le système de messagerie dans les scénarios suivants.
  2. Lorsqu'un message expire et que la lettre morte pour les messages arrivés à expiration est définie sur true dans une file d'attente ou un abonnement.
  3. Lorsque le nombre maximal de remise d'un message est dépassé dans une file d'attente ou un abonnement.
  4. Lorsqu'une exception d'évaluation de filtre se produit dans un abonnement et que les lettres mortes sont activées sur les exceptions d'évaluation de filtre.

Q41) Quelle est la taille des instances d'Azure?

Windows Azure gérera l'équilibrage de la charge pour toutes les instances créées. Les tailles de VM sont les suivantes:
Taille de l'instance de calcul Performance de la mémoire d'instance de la mémoire d'instance de la CPU
Extra Small 1.0 Ghz 768 Mo 20 GB Basse
Petit 1,6 GHz 1,75 Go 225 Go Modéré
Moyenne 2 x 1,6 GHz 3,5 Go 490 Go de hauteur
Grand 4 x 1,6 GHz 7 Go 1 000 Go de haut
Très grand 8 x 1,6 GHz 14 Go 2 040 Go de haut

Pages associées: Azure Active Directory

Q42) Qu'est-ce que le stockage de table dans Windows Azure?

Le service de stockage Windows Azure Table stocke de grandes quantités de données structurées.
Le service est un datastore NoSQL qui accepte les appels authentifiés de l'intérieur et de l'extérieur du cloud Windows Azure.
Les tables Windows Azure sont idéales pour stocker des données structurées et non relationnelles.
Table: Une table est une collection d'entités. Les tables n’imposent pas de schéma aux entités, ce qui signifie qu’une seule table peut contenir des entités ayant des ensembles de propriétés différents. Un compte peut contenir plusieurs tables
Entité: Une entité est un ensemble de propriétés, similaire à une ligne de base de données. Une entité peut avoir une taille maximale de 1 Mo.
Propriétés: Une propriété est une paire nom-valeur. Chaque entité peut inclure jusqu'à 252 propriétés pour stocker des données. Chaque entité a également 3 propriétés système qui spécifient une clé de partition, une clé de ligne et un horodatage.
Les entités avec la même clé de partition peuvent être interrogées plus rapidement et insérées / mises à jour dans des opérations atomiques. La clé de ligne d'une entité est son identifiant unique au sein d'une partition.
HTTP://MSDN.MICROSOFT.COM/EN-US/LIBRARY/WINDOWSAZURE/HH508997.ASPX

Abonnez-vous pour une démo gratuite

Démo gratuite pour les formations en entreprise et en ligne.

Prasanthi
A propos de l'auteur

Prasanthi est un écrivain expert de MongoDB et a écrit pour diverses publications en ligne et imprimées de bonne réputation. Actuellement, elle travaille pour Mindmajix et écrit du contenu non seulement sur MongoDB, mais également sur Sharepoint, Uipath, AWS et Azure.

Statut de protection DMCA.com

Commentaires

Laisser un commentaire

Votre commentaire sera révisé par les administrateurs si besoin.